Sonic 'Generations' to be unveiled for 20th anniversary?
Sega say they're going to start celebrating Sonic's 20th birthday tomorrow, April 7 - with some speculating that they might unveil something called Sonic Generations.

The reports are all a little vague on detail and big on supposition, but here's what we know for sure - today, Sega wrote on the official Sonic Facebook page: 'Sonic's 20th Anniversary is this year, but SEGA start celebrating on Thurs 7th April - and you'll only find out how here on Facebook!'
The very fist Sonic The Hedgehog game was released on June 23 1991, so Sonic's still a few months away from his official birthday - which raises the question of exactly how Sega plans to start 'celebrating' his birthday.
Meanwhile, investigative Twitterer Superannuation spotted that Sega had registered two new domains - sonicgenerations.com and sonic-generations.com. Thus raising the distinct possibility that something called 'Sonic Generations' could be heading our way. And that does sound rather like the sort of name a 20th anniversary product might have - whether a new game, or more likely a collection of old ones.
We reported last year that Sega might be planning 'to release a game that recreates a number of classic levels and games in both 2D and 3D.'
Of course, this is all speculation - and we'll find out what Sega actually have planned tomorrow.
